🌐 Web query:

What are best practices for handling System.Text.Json serialization in AOT compilation environments?

💡 Result:

To handle System.Text.Json serialization effectively in AOT compilation environments, follow these best practices:


1. Use Source Generators

Leverage System.Text.Json source generators to avoid reflection, which isn't AOT-compatible. Source generators precompute serialization logic at compile time, ensuring type metadata isn't trimmed.
Example setup:

[JsonSerializable(typeof(MyModel))]
public partial class MyContext : JsonSerializerContext { }

var options = new JsonSerializerOptions {
    TypeInfoResolver = MyContext.Default
};
var json = JsonSerializer.Serialize(model, options);

This eliminates runtime reflection and supports trimming/Native AOT[1][3][7][10].


2. Define a JsonSerializerContext

Create a context class annotated with [JsonSerializable] for all serializable types:

[JsonSourceGenerationOptions(WriteIndented = true)]
[JsonSerializable(typeof(Book))]
[JsonSerializable(typeof(Bookcase))]
public partial class AppJsonContext : JsonSerializerContext { }

Register it globally in ASP.NET Core:

builder.Services.ConfigureHttpJsonOptions(options => {
    options.SerializerOptions.TypeInfoResolverChain.Insert(0, AppJsonContext.Default);
});

This ensures type information is preserved during trimming[2][13][14].


3. Avoid Reflection-Based APIs

Disable reflection defaults to enforce AOT safety:

<PropertyGroup>
    <JsonSerializerIsReflectionEnabledByDefault>false</JsonSerializerIsReflectionEnabledByDefault>
</PropertyGroup>

This throws InvalidOperationException if reflection is accidentally used[10].


4. Handle Polymorphism with Attributes

Use [JsonPolymorphic] and [JsonDerivedType] for AOT-safe inheritance:

[JsonPolymorphic(TypeDiscriminatorPropertyName = "$type")]
[JsonDerivedType(typeof(TextItem), "text")]
[JsonDerivedType(typeof(ImageItem), "image")]
public abstract class ItemModel { }

// Context must include all derived types
[JsonSerializable(typeof(ItemModel))]
[JsonSerializable(typeof(TextItem))]
public partial class ItemContext : JsonSerializerContext { }

This replaces reflection-based type resolution[12][7].


5. Configure Serialization Options via Attributes

Set options at compile time using JsonSourceGenerationOptions:

[JsonSourceGenerationOptions(
    PropertyNamingPolicy = JsonKnownNamingPolicy.CamelCase,
    DefaultIgnoreCondition = JsonIgnoreCondition.WhenWritingNull
)]
[JsonSerializable(typeof(WeatherForecast))]
public partial class WeatherContext : JsonSerializerContext { }

This avoids runtime configuration overhead[10][13].


6. Handle Enums as Strings

Use JsonStringEnumConverter<TEnum> for AOT-compatible enum serialization:

[JsonConverter(typeof(JsonStringEnumConverter<MyEnum>))]
public enum MyEnum { Value1, Value2 }

[JsonSerializable(typeof(MyEnum))]
public partial class EnumContext : JsonSerializerContext { }

Avoid the non-generic JsonStringEnumConverter[7][10].


7. Follow Model Constraints

  • Use partial classes: Required for source-generated types[1][9].
  • Parameterless constructors: Mandatory for deserialization[1][9].
  • Limit collections: Stick to List<T>, HashSet<T>, and Dictionary<TKey, TValue>[1].
  • Avoid generics: Not supported by some AOT-focused libraries like Chickensoft Serialization[1].

8. Performance and Size Optimization

  • Metadata mode: Reduces generated code size by omitting serialization logic[8].
  • Trimming: Ensure all runtime-accessed types are explicitly included in contexts[4][9].
  • Migrate from Newtonsoft.Json: Replace reflection-heavy serializers with System.Text.Json[5][9].

Example: AOT-Compatible Serialization

// Model
[JsonSerializable(typeof(Book))]
public partial class BookContext : JsonSerializerContext { }

public record Book(
    [property: JsonPropertyName("title")] string Title,
    [property: JsonPropertyName("author")] string Author
);

// Serialization
var options = new JsonSerializerOptions {
    TypeInfoResolver = BookContext.Default
};
string json = JsonSerializer.Serialize(book, options);

Output includes AOT-safe type discriminators:

{
    "$type": "book",
    "title": "The Book",
    "author": "The Author"
}

By adopting these practices, you ensure compatibility with AOT/trimmed environments while maintaining performance and type safety[1][7][10][13].
